Glenview is ideally placed for access to the town’s schools, shops, restaurants and the excellent leisure facilities at Crieff Hydro. Crieff is well known for its schools: Morrison’s Academy is situated on Victoria Terrace, while Ardvreck Preparatory School as well as state primary and secondary schools are all within the town. Additional private schooling is nearby at Glenalmond as well as at Craigclowan, Strathallan and Kilgraston which are all in and around Perth.

Crieff has a medical centre, a cottage hospital and dental practices as well as banking and legal services and supermarkets. The town also has a growing range of independent and specialist retailers including delicatessens, a fishmonger, bakeries and some excellent cafés and restaurants. In addition to leisure facilities available to members of Crieff Hydro and at the Strathearn Community Campus, there are local golf courses at Crieff, Muthill, Comrie and St Fillans. Gleneagles Hotel and Country Club is about 10 miles away. The hills of the Sma’ Glen and Ben Vorlich make a picturesque backdrop to the town and there is extensive hill walking, climbing, fishing and water sports to be enjoyed in the nearby Perthshire hills and lochs.
